Regimen


noun
1.
Medicine/Medical. a regulated course, as of diet, exercise, or manner of living, intended to preserve or restore health or to attain some result.
2.
regime (defs 1, 2).
3.
Grammar. government (def 9).
noun
1.
Also called regime. a systematic way of life or course of therapy, often including exercise and a recommended diet
2.
administration or rule

regimen reg·i·men (rěj’ə-mən, -měn’)
n.

A regulated system, as of diet, therapy, or exercise, intended to promote health or achieve another beneficial effect.

A course of intense physical training.
